Triple-S Management has said the Puerto Rico Health Insurance Administration (PRHIA) plans to levy a $6.8 million fine stemming from a security breach to the health insurer’s subsidiary, Triple-S Salud (TSS), The Wall Street Journal reports. A filing with the Securities and Exchange Commission indicates the penalty is related to a breach affecting 13,336 Dual Eligible Medicare beneficiaries. TSS mailed notification letters to some recipients last September, which included some of the recipients’ Medicare Health Insurance Claim Numbers, which are considered protected health information. TSS said, “We take this matter very seriously and are working to prevent this type of incident from happening again.” (Registration may be required to access this story.)
